WebFeb 5, 2024 · Standard oxidation potential of Zn is +0.763V and the standard oxidation of potential of Cd is 0.403V. Since, the standard oxidation potential of Zn is more than that of Cd, Zn electrode will act as anode (where oxidation takes place) and Cd will act as cathode (where reduction takes place). WebDec 11, 2024 · Calculate the potential of the cell at 298 K : Cd/Cd 2+ (0.1M) H + (0.2M)/Pt, H 2 (0.5 atm) Given Eº for Cd 2+ /Cd = - 0.403 V, R = 8.314 J-1 mol-1, F = 96500 C mol-1 WebDec 10, 2024 · The electromotive force (EMF) is the maximum potential difference between two electrodes of a galvanic or voltaic cell. This quantity is related to the tendency for an element, a compound or an ion to acquire (i.e. gain) or release (lose) electrons. For example, the maximum potential between Zn and Cu of a well known cell.
